I'm guessing diesel will be more expensive out of the metro area. You also need to cost the driver and the road train. I would expect the diesel to be insignificant compared to those costs:
Loading time - dunno - say 1 hour - assume no queue
Time to port - 1.5 hours
Unload - 1 hour - assume no queue
Back to the mine 1.5 hours.
I assume that at a push, you could get two trips out of a road train per day so you are talking about 16 or so road trains 5 days per week, 52 weeks per year to move those quantities. Obviously, it can be done, but a train with dedicated siding would be cost effective against that.
All very speculative here - I assume that there will be members with actual knowledge in this area who could give realistic idea of the costs and benefits.
